"My mom and I went to the 2006 9Health Fair at Aims Community College in Greeley, CO. I hadn't been feeling well so my sister-in-law urged me to go.We went on a Sunday, and that Tuesday I got a call from a nurse who informed me that my thyroid level was less than .01 and that I needed to contact my doctor. I did so right away and had further tests run. I was diagnosed with hyperthyroid and through additional tests, learned that I was suffering from Graves’s disease. Had I not gone to the 9Health Fair, I believe I still would have been seeking help. I am feeling so much better and on the way to recovery. Thank you 9Health Fair staff and volunteers!!!"

Terri Thomas, Loveland CO

Volunteer Standards

The volunteer agrees, represents, and warrants that:

  1. I am competent to perform the volunteer duties assigned and will do so to the best of my ability and in a safe and reasonable manner.
  2. I meet the qualifications of the current written protocol for my station.
  3. I have read and agree to follow the protocol for my volunteer position.
  4. I will follow the directions given to me by the Site Coordinator or any other 9Health Fair representative.
  5. I will not consume or be under the influence of alcohol or illicit drugs while performing volunteer duties for 9Health Fair.
  6. I will respect diversity and refrain from making offensive comments about race, gender, age, religion, physical ability or sexual orientation. I will treat other volunteers, participants, etc., with respect and will use appropriate language. I will not sexually harass other volunteers and/or participants.
  7. I understand that some participant information is CONFIDENTIAL. I agree to protect the confidentiality of personal and medical information about participants.
  8. If I am a physician, surgeon or dentist, I have verified that my professional liability insurance covers volunteer services. [Note: COPIC's standard policy covers volunteer services.]
  9. Complete the information on the Volunteer Registration Form and sign that you have read and agree to uphold the Volunteer Standards.
